Hi here is complete patch, that introduce context filtering on client side. The core of this patch is trivial and small - almost all of size are trivial changes in regress tests - removing useless context.
Documentation, check-world Regards Pavel 2015-07-26 0:42 GMT+02:00 Pavel Stehule <pavel.steh...@gmail.com>: > Hi > > I am sending a next variant of filtering context patch. > > postgres=# do $$ begin raise notice 'kuku'; end $$; > NOTICE: kuku > DO > Time: 2.441 ms > postgres=# do $$ begin raise exception 'kuku'; end $$; > ERROR: kuku > CONTEXT: PL/pgSQL function inline_code_block line 1 at RAISE > Time: 0.648 ms > postgres=# \set SHOW_CONTEXT always > postgres=# do $$ begin raise notice 'kuku'; end $$; > NOTICE: kuku > CONTEXT: PL/pgSQL function inline_code_block line 1 at RAISE > DO > Time: 0.702 ms > > It is a variant, when I try to filter CONTEXT in libpq. There is little > bit less granularity on libpq side than server side, but still it is enough > - always, error, none. > > This patch is without documentation, but basic regress tests works. > > Regards > > Pavel > > > > 2015-07-25 10:01 GMT+02:00 Pavel Stehule <pavel.steh...@gmail.com>: > >> >> >> 2015-07-21 16:58 GMT+02:00 Merlin Moncure <mmonc...@gmail.com>: >> >>> On Tue, Jul 21, 2015 at 2:53 AM, Heikki Linnakangas <hlinn...@iki.fi> >>> wrote: >>> > On 07/21/2015 10:38 AM, Pavel Stehule wrote: >>> >> >>> >> where we are with this patch?
